Common Reasons Why Students Have a Hard Time with Arithmetics

Commonly, causes people anxious because as you study further, it keeps getting more complex. It begins with more plain ideas, but they are established on each other and progress to more difficult concepts. For instance, you must be knowledgeable regarding addition and subtraction before tackling multiplication and division.

Ultimately, mathematics is too complicated for some since they don’t perceive that math is cumulative. It needs time, a lot of effort, and patience. Occasionally, the assigned time during the school year for the subject isn't sufficient for learners to grasp all of the material that the plan is essential to cover.

There is also the issue of fully comprehending the subject matter. To entirely learn a lesson, you must comprehend it and readily apply it to math problems, which also needs a lot of focus and care.

Arithmetics has a reputation for being challenging. This is mostly from improper learning approaches for students, a shortage of sensible methods|system, and misconceptions regarding intelligence. It is vital to know that passing a standardized test does not mean that you can implement the same concept on different subject area.

What Are the Merits of Online Learning?

Online tutoring consists of online sessions through softwares that takes advantage of existing platforms to further learning.

There is great deal to learn using this system. Online tutoring is helpful for students with a very tight schedule. Between the tutor and the student, they can set up a time to connect, no matter how late or early.

Additionally, without traveling, it could be low-cost and more convenient since you don’t need to account for transportation to a education center. You can do test prep, revise math concepts, and take homework help with online math tutoring from your house. That's impressive!

What Are the Benefits of In-Person Tutoring?

In-person tutoring uses a equivalent structure. You and your teacher will set a time and location for a tutoring session. During these classes, you can review your math classes, ask questions, or figure out exercises to improve your math skills.

If you can spare the commute time, in-person tutoring is ideal for hands-on work! Since the teacher is next-to-next, he can convey the topic to you and assist whenever he feels you are baffled regarding any math concept during the class. Body language makes all the difference!

Likewise, imagine you have a short attention span. In that instance, this procedure is desirable. It is simpler to help you keep you occupied in the lesson with face-to-face sessions since the tutor may have tools and props to make math problems more fascinating.

Ultimately, selecting among in-person and online tutoring will rely on your learning style and transportation limitations.
